实时语音通话技术的语音识别与自然语言处理技术如何结合?
随着互联网技术的飞速发展,实时语音通话技术已经成为人们日常生活中不可或缺的一部分。在语音通话过程中,语音识别与自然语言处理技术发挥着至关重要的作用。本文将探讨实时语音通话技术的语音识别与自然语言处理技术如何结合,以及它们在实际应用中的优势。
一、语音识别技术
语音识别技术是指将人类的语音信号转换为计算机可以理解的文本或命令的技术。在实时语音通话中,语音识别技术可以实现对用户语音的实时解析,为后续的自然语言处理提供基础。
- 语音识别技术原理
语音识别技术主要包括以下几个步骤:
(1)语音信号预处理:对采集到的语音信号进行降噪、去噪、归一化等处理,提高语音质量。
(2)特征提取:从预处理后的语音信号中提取出反映语音特征的参数,如梅尔频率倒谱系数(MFCC)、线性预测倒谱系数(LPCC)等。
(3)声学模型训练:根据大量语音数据,训练声学模型,使模型能够识别不同的语音特征。
(4)语言模型训练:根据文本数据,训练语言模型,使模型能够预测可能的句子序列。
(5)解码:将声学模型和语言模型结合,对输入的语音信号进行解码,得到识别结果。
- 语音识别技术优势
(1)实时性:语音识别技术可以实现实时语音转文字,提高语音通话的效率。
(2)准确性:随着人工智能技术的不断发展,语音识别的准确性越来越高,降低了误识别率。
(3)易用性:语音识别技术可以实现无键盘输入,方便用户在无键盘环境下使用。
二、自然语言处理技术
自然语言处理技术是指计算机对自然语言进行理解、生成、翻译、问答等操作的技术。在实时语音通话中,自然语言处理技术可以实现对用户语音的语义理解,为用户提供更加智能化的服务。
- 自然语言处理技术原理
自然语言处理技术主要包括以下几个步骤:
(1)分词:将输入的文本分割成词语,以便后续处理。
(2)词性标注:对词语进行词性标注,如名词、动词、形容词等。
(3)句法分析:分析句子的结构,如主谓宾关系、定语、状语等。
(4)语义分析:理解句子的语义,如实体识别、关系抽取等。
(5)生成与翻译:根据语义分析结果,生成相应的文本或进行翻译。
- 自然语言处理技术优势
(1)智能化:自然语言处理技术可以实现对用户语音的智能化理解,提高语音通话的互动性。
(2)个性化:通过分析用户语音,可以为用户提供个性化的服务,如推荐、翻译等。
(3)跨语言:自然语言处理技术可以实现跨语言通信,促进全球交流。
三、语音识别与自然语言处理技术的结合
在实时语音通话中,语音识别与自然语言处理技术可以相互结合,实现以下功能:
实时语音转文字:通过语音识别技术,将用户语音实时转换为文字,方便用户查看和记录。
语义理解:通过自然语言处理技术,理解用户语音的语义,为用户提供相应的服务。
智能问答:结合语音识别和自然语言处理技术,实现智能问答功能,为用户提供实时解答。
跨语言通信:通过自然语言处理技术,实现不同语言之间的实时翻译,促进全球交流。
总之,实时语音通话技术的语音识别与自然语言处理技术结合,为用户提供更加便捷、智能化的服务。随着人工智能技术的不断发展,这两种技术的结合将更加紧密,为实时语音通话领域带来更多创新。
猜你喜欢:IM小程序